Differential Regulation of the p80 Tumor Necrosis Factor Receptor in Human Obesity and Insulin Resistance

TL;DR: It is demonstrated that obese female subjects express approximately twofold more TNFR2 mRNA in fat tissue and approximately sixfold more solubleTNFR2 in circulation relative to lean control subjects, suggesting that TNFR 2 might play a role in human obesity by modulating the actions of TNF-α.

A fundamental system of cellular energy homeostasis regulated by PGC-1α

TL;DR: It is shown that mammalian cells respond to a partial chemical uncoupling of mitochondrial oxidative phosphorylation with a decrease in ATP levels, which recovers over several hours to control levels.
